BRIEF: Casting announced for 'The SpongeBob Musical'

Jan. 25--Broadway in Chicago has announced casting for the Chicago production of "The SpongeBob Musical," the Broadway-bound event featuring original music by the late David Bowie, Aerosmith, The Flaming Lips, John Legend, Cyndi Lauper and a string of other A-list musicians.

Starring as SpongeBob Squarepants is Ethan Slater, a recent Vassar graduate. Joining Slater as SpongeBob's squirrely friend Sandy Cheeks is Lilli Cooper, known from the original Broadway cast of "Spring Awakening."

The Bikini Bottom ensemble also includes Gaelen Gilliland, Curtis Holbrook, Stephanie Hsu, L'ogan J'ones, Emmy Raver Lampman, Mark Ledbetter, Kelvin Moon Loh, Vasthy Mompoint, JC Schuster, Abby C. Smith and Jason Michael Snow. Additional casting will be announced at a later date.

As previously announced, the Tina Landau helmed production will feature choreography by Christopher Gattelli, book by Kyle Jarrow and music supervision by Tom Kitt.

"The SpongeBob Musical" will begin performances June 7 and run through July 3 at the Oriental Theatre, 24 W. Randolph St.
